Instructions:

1. Choose ONE topic from those given below. 2. Prepare a speech based on this topic. 3. Your speech should be 4-5 minutes long when presented verbally. 4. Pay attention to proper speech format, pronunciation, tone and fluency. 5. Pay attention to diction, style and register. 6. Your presentation (body language, eye contact and use of cue cards) is also

important. 7. Consult the given rubric when preparing your speech. Submit a copy of your

final speech and cue cards as evidence on the day of the presentation.

Topics:

1. Social media does more harm than good.

(10)

OR

2. "I am the master of my fate; I am the captain of my soul." ? W.E. Henley (10)

OR

3. Teenagers lack survival skills.

(10)

OR

4. A lie is sometimes a justifiable instrument for a rebel with a good cause. (10)

OR

5. Textbooks shouldn't be replaced by technology in schools.

(10)

OR

6. If I was born 100 years ago, I would be...

(10)
